3:16
ruin and misery lie in their wake: This clause indicates that these people cause ruin and misery for others wherever they go. They destroy people and their things and cause them to suffer. Here are other ways to translate this clause:
they leave a path of ruin and misery
-or-
Everywhere they go they cause ruin and misery (New Century Version)
-or-
Wherever they go they destroy and they bring hardship
-or-
their whole lives they destroy/ruin others and cause suffering
in their wake: Here the word wake is a figure of speech, referring to the aftermath of one’s daily actions. See the examples above.
